A business partnership agreement is a crucial document that defines the working relationship between partners and sets the foundation for smooth operations. Here’s a breakdown of the key elements you should include in a partnership agreement:

πŸ”Ή Profit and Loss Sharing – Define how profits and losses will be shared among the partners. This could be based on the capital contribution or a specific ratio agreed upon by all parties. Clear guidelines help avoid misunderstandings later.
πŸ”Ή Roles and Responsibilities – Each partner’s roles, duties, and responsibilities must be clearly outlined. This ensures that each person knows what’s expected of them and helps prevent conflicts over work distribution.
πŸ”Ή Decision-Making Process – Decide how business decisions will be made, whether by a majority vote or a unanimous decision. This section outlines how the business will operate and who has the final say in important matters.
πŸ”Ή Capital Contributions – The amount of money or assets each partner will contribute should be documented. This ensures that everyone is on the same page regarding initial investments.
πŸ”Ή Duration of the Partnership – Specify the duration of the partnership, whether it is for a fixed term or until certain goals are achieved. You can also include terms for extension or dissolution if necessary.
πŸ”Ή Dispute Resolution Mechanism – In case of disagreements, it’s important to have a method in place to resolve disputes—be it through mediation, arbitration, or court. This section helps avoid lengthy legal battles.
πŸ”Ή Exit Strategy – Outline what happens if a partner wants to leave the business, including how the value of their share will be determined, or if a buy-sell agreement is in place to handle the exit.
πŸ”Ή Non-Compete Clauses – Some agreements may include non-compete clauses to prevent partners from starting a competing business during and after the partnership term.
